Transaction 0531cf7afb366379fae6f31acc787590d44db52d0a593f2ff0b1ee7360ede29e
1 Input
2 Outputs
- 0531cf7afb366379fae6f31acc787590d44db52d0a593f2ff0b1ee7360ede29e:0
- 0531cf7afb366379fae6f31acc787590d44db52d0a593f2ff0b1ee7360ede29e:1
value 2995588
address 33F29cidDYrDdon7gSq7N1J9U9czbgLY4x
value 15063552
address 149KWTCS5ietpqnumaZJMkeZ7taWvZBYKt